Exodus 32:31 Meaning and Commentary

Exodus 32:31

And Moses returned unto the Lord
On the mount where he was in the cloud:

and said, oh, this people have sinned a great sin;
which to following words explain; he confesses the same to God he had charged the people with in ( Exodus 32:30 ) :

and have made them gods of gold;
the golden calf, which they themselves called "Elohim", gods.
